1、CEPT T/CS*49-05*E = 232b414 000490L 2 O Page 1 (3 TCS49-05 E Recommendation T/CS 49-05 (Vienna 1982, revised in Montpellier 1984) SYSTEM L1 MULTIFREQUENCY PUSH-BUTTON UNIDIRECTIONAL CALL CONTROL SIGNALLING PROCEDURES Recommendation proposed by Working Group T/WG 1 i “Switching and Signalling” (CS) R

2、evised text of the Recommendation adopted by the “Telecommunications ” Commission. “The European Conference of Postal and Telecommunications Administrations, considering - that multifrequency push-button (MFPB) subscribers line signalling may provide faster call Set-up than decadic - that equipment

3、located at subscribers premises and used in private networks more and more employs MFPB - that MFPB interregister signals as specified in Recommendation T/CS 49-04 i may be used either in the forward pulsing signalling, signalling techniques, direction only or in both the forward and the backward di

4、rection, recommends to the members that the call control signalling procedures specified below are used, when MFPB interregister signalling is applied in the forward direction only (unidirectional) between private automatic branch exchanges (PABXs), in different countries.” 1. GENERAL 1.1. Field of

5、application In the System L1 MFPB unidirectional call control signalling procedures, MFPB interregister signals are only used in the forward direction of call Set-up, e.g. the MFPB character set of the 12-button array according to Recommendation T/CS 46-02 2 is used for address signalling and servic

6、e control. The signalling procedures specified in this Recommendation cover the standard call Set-up and call clear-down. Enhancements providing the interchange of additional information are given as options, e.g. for recall and intrusion. 1.2. Signals On international leased lines, System L1 MFPB u

7、nidirectional, in accordance with Recommendation T/CS 49-04 i, is used in conjunction with System L1 line signalling as specified in Recommendation The signals actually used with System L1 MFPB call control procedures contained in this Recommendation are given in Table 1 (T/CS 49-05). The meanings o

8、f the signals comply with Recommendation T/CS 41-01 4. The requirements for the transmission of the signals are set-out in Recommendations T/CS 49-01 3, T/CS 49-02 5 and T/CS 49-04 i. The use of the address-complete signal and the answer signal is subject to options 2 and 3, respectively. The three

9、signals, address-complete, extension-free; address-complete, extension-busy and busy-extension- changed-to-free, may be chosen instead of the address-complete signal (option 4). If the signals intrusion and end-of-intrusion are used (option 5), then option 3 must be applied. The four recall signals

10、represent option 6. All options must be mutually agreed upon by the parties involved. Option 1 provides for the use of the seizing-acknowledgement signal instead of the proceed-to-send signal. 14、edure. 2. SIGNALLING PROCEDURES 2.1. General 2.1.1. The signalling procedures are described by means of SDL diagrams in accordance with CCITT Recom- mendations 2.101 7, 2.102 8 and 2.104 9, and narrative comments. Table 4 in Recommendation T/CS 49-04 i includes abbreviations used in the SDL diagrams

15、. Note: The SDL diagrams are included in this Recommendation to assist in the understanding of the technical text and must only be used in association with the text. Where a service demand requires inter-PABX MFPB signalling, the request is handled by the responding PABX on an accept or reject basis

16、, depending upon the availability of the service at that PABX. 2.2. Set-up and clear-down of standard calls 2.2.1, Figures 1, 2 and 9 (T/CS 49-05) show the signalling sequences at the outgoing and incoming PABX line interfaces for Set-up and clear-down of standard calls. Following the proceed-to-sen

17、d signal, the register of the outgoing PABX sends the address signals. In the case of multi-link calls, the address signals are transferred link-by-link. The registers in the transit switches should preferably work in an overlap mode of operation. The selection phase is concluded by the address-comp

18、lete signal sent backwards from the destination PABX by address information analysis or internal time-out. The address-complete signal releases the registers in the terminating PABX and transit switches, initiates through-connection of the speech path and causes the transition to the end-ofselection

19、 state at the reference interfaces. In the end-of-selection state an additional signal interchange (e.g. covering options 3 or 3 and 4) may take place and cause transition to another state. For the SDL diagrams, this state is called post-dialling state. 2.3. Register-recall When option 5, register-r

20、ecall, is provided, Figures 3 to 6 (T/CS 49-05) apply. In the case of a service-request recall, no address-complete signal will be returned. Subsequently, the signalling process reverts to the appropriate post-dialling state. 2.4. Intrusion The procedure for intrusion requires the provision of optio

Clear-request on non-receipt of address information When after recognition of a seizing signal, no address or incomplete address or incomple

29、te information is received, the incoming PABX shall time-out and dissociate the inter-PABX circuit from any common equipment. Under these conditions the incoming PABX shall : (a) apply the clear-request signal, (b) bar access to the inter-PABX circuit for outgoing calls until a clear-forward signal

30、is recognized. Clear-request on encountering congestion or an engaged extension This procedure is optional. When an incoming PABX encounters congestion or an engaged extension, it may release the switching equipment, apply the clear-request signal and perform the procedures specified in 9 2.5. (b).

31、2.6. 2.7. Audible indications Provision must be made by the parties involved to ensure that the correct tones are returned to the caller when Sections 2.5. or 2.6. above apply.
